Efficiency in Communication

CRM tools allow law firms to efficiently manage client communication by centralizing all interactions in one place. This not only saves time but also ensures that all team members are on the same page when it comes to client updates, inquiries, and requests. With features such as automated email responses and follow-ups, firms can easily stay in touch with clients without missing important details.

Improved Client Relationships

By utilizing CRM tools, law firms can cultivate stronger client relationships. These tools enable firms to track client preferences, communication history, and important dates, which allows them to provide personalized and tailored services. This level of attentiveness shows clients that their needs are a top priority, ultimately increasing client satisfaction and loyalty.

Enhanced Organization

CRM tools help law firms stay organized by keeping track of client details, deadlines, and case updates. With features such as task management, calendar integration, and document storage, firms can ensure that nothing falls through the cracks. This level of organization not only benefits clients by providing timely and accurate information but also improves internal processes within the firm.

Streamlined Workflow

Implementing CRM tools in law firms streamlines workflow processes by automating routine tasks and standardizing communication practices. This allows team members to focus on more strategic aspects of client service, such as providing legal advice and representation. With easy access to client information and communication history, firms can deliver a more cohesive and consistent client experience.

Real-Time Data Analysis

CRM tools provide law firms with valuable insights through real-time data analysis. By tracking client interactions, communication patterns, and case outcomes, firms can identify trends and make data-driven decisions. This information enables firms to better understand client needs, preferences, and behavior, allowing them to tailor their services accordingly.

Increased Productivity

With access to real-time data and analytics, law firms can increase productivity and efficiency. By identifying areas for improvement and optimizing client communication processes, firms can reduce redundant tasks and maximize their resources. This not only benefits clients by providing faster and more effective service but also improves the overall performance of the firm.

CRM tools play a crucial role in enhancing client communication best practices in law firms. By improving efficiency, organization, client relationships, and productivity, these tools enable firms to deliver better service and build stronger connections with clients. With the benefits of personalized communication, streamlined workflow, and real-time data analysis, law firms can differentiate themselves in a competitive market and ultimately achieve success.
